为了账号安全,请及时绑定邮箱和手机立即绑定

为什么加“;”

<!DOCTYPE HTML>

<html>

<head>

<meta http-equiv="Content-Type" content="text/html; charset=utf-8">

<title>了不起的盖茨比</title>

<style>

span{

color:blue;    

}

</style>

</head>

<body>

    <p>1922年的春天,一个想要成名名叫尼克•卡拉威(托比•马奎尔Tobey Maguire 饰)的作家,离开了美国中西部,来到了纽约。那是一个道德感渐失,爵士乐流行,走私为王,股票飞涨的时代。为了追寻他的<span>美国梦</span>,他搬入纽约附近一海湾居住。</p>

    <p>菲茨杰拉德,二十世纪美国文学巨擘之一,兼具作家和编剧双重身份。他以诗人的敏感和戏剧家的想象为"爵士乐时代"吟唱华丽挽歌,其诗人和梦想家的气质亦为那个奢靡年代的不二注解。</p>

</body>

</html>

color:blue;     为什么加“;”  

;和:分别什么时候用,有什么含义

正在回答

4 回答

属性:属性值;   这个是一个完整的属性设置代码,冒号是必须要写的

0 回复 有任何疑惑可以回复我~
#1

水禾火 提问者

谢谢!
2016-11-10 回复 有任何疑惑可以回复我~

个人认为是程序语言的一种习惯性用法吧,

;都是表示行结束符,编译器是看到;才识别一行程序结束的。

:至于冒号,在前端编程中,也就是CSS中用的比较普遍,其他很少用到。

1 回复 有任何疑惑可以回复我~
#1

水禾火 提问者

谢谢!
2016-11-10 回复 有任何疑惑可以回复我~

color:blue; 是键值对的形式出现,:后面跟的是值,如:属性:值;以;结束,这里的分号必须写,不写会出现语法错误,起到分隔的作用。

0 回复 有任何疑惑可以回复我~
#1

水禾火 提问者

谢谢1
2016-11-10 回复 有任何疑惑可以回复我~

设置多个属性时,用“;”来分隔各种属性,例如
span{

font-size:20px;

color:red;

}

其中第二个分号可加可不加,但为了在以后有可能添加新的属性的时候方便,一般都会加上。

0 回复 有任何疑惑可以回复我~
#1

水禾火 提问者

谢谢!
2016-11-10 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
初识HTML(5)+CSS(3)-升级版
  • 参与学习       1226770    人
  • 解答问题       18245    个

HTML(5)+CSS(3)基础教程8小时带领大家步步深入学习标签用法和意义

进入课程

为什么加“;”

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信